TL;DR
ChannelHelm’s v1.5 release enables creators to generate a complete set of platform-specific content from one upload. It learns from performance data to optimize titles, thumbnails, and clips, reducing manual work and enhancing reach.
ChannelHelm has launched its v1.5 update, enabling creators to produce a comprehensive set of content across multiple platforms from just one upload. This development marks a significant step in automating and optimizing the content creation process, potentially saving creators hours of manual work while increasing reach and engagement.
ChannelHelm’s v1.5 leverages artificial intelligence to automatically generate platform-specific content, including YouTube titles, descriptions, tags, and thumbnails, as well as short clips for TikTok, Reels, and Shorts. The system watches how these posts perform and uses that data to improve future outputs, such as selecting more engaging thumbnails or clips based on audience retention and interaction metrics.
Key new features include automatic A/B testing of titles and thumbnails, with ChannelHelm retaining the most effective options. It also maps emotional peaks in videos to identify the best moments for Shorts, and predicts audience retention more accurately by comparing predictions with real data. These updates aim to enhance content quality and performance over time, without requiring creators to manually tweak every element.
Impact on Creator Workflows and Content Reach
This update matters because it dramatically reduces the time and effort required for creators to publish across multiple platforms, enabling them to focus more on content quality and strategy. By automating the packaging process and continuously learning from performance data, ChannelHelm helps creators increase their reach and engagement without additional manual effort. It also offers a local-first approach, ensuring content and data remain on the creator’s device, avoiding cloud storage concerns and ongoing subscription costs.

Evolution of Automated Content Production Tools
ChannelHelm’s initial release provided automated drafting assistance, but the v1.5 update introduces a learning component that adapts based on real-world performance metrics. This approach follows broader trends in AI-driven content tools, which aim to optimize output through feedback loops. The release aligns with increasing creator demand for streamlined workflows and cross-platform presence, especially as short-form video content continues to dominate social media.

What Aspects of Performance Optimization Are Still Developing
It is not yet clear how accurately ChannelHelm’s performance predictions and learning algorithms will adapt to different types of content or creator channels. While initial results are promising, broader adoption and long-term effectiveness remain to be seen as more users deploy the system and provide feedback.

Upcoming Features and Future Improvements
Next steps for ChannelHelm include integrating direct Shorts publishing, adding automatic B-roll insertion, and enhancing cross-platform performance signals. These features aim to further automate and refine content production, enabling creators to maximize reach with minimal manual intervention. The company has also outlined a roadmap for continued improvements based on user feedback and technological advances.

Key Questions
How does ChannelHelm’s learning system improve content over time?
It analyzes how each post performs in terms of views, engagement, and retention, then uses that data to optimize future titles, thumbnails, and clips, making content more effective with each upload.
Can creators customize the generated content before publishing?
Yes, all drafts are reviewable, editable, and approved by the creator before publication, ensuring control over the final output.
Does using ChannelHelm require uploading raw footage to a cloud service?
No, all processing occurs locally on the creator’s device, maintaining full control over content and data privacy.
What platforms does ChannelHelm support for content distribution?
It supports YouTube, TikTok, Reels, Shorts, and other social media platforms, with plans to expand direct publishing capabilities.
Is this update available now?
Yes, the v1.5 update has been released and is currently available to users.
